Cannot send email using SMTP server through Office 365 with ADFS

I am trying to send an email using the smtp.office365.com server. It always return the same error:
5.7.57 Client not authenticated to send mail.
As far as I know, the problem is related with the fact that I'm working with ADFS. So I have previously federated my domain to work with Office 365. When I try to log in to Office, I'm redirected to the login page of my platform, which is fine.
Is there a way to send email using the Office smtp server when working with ADFS?
Not to my knowledge, you need to change the primary username to use your tenant domain rather than your federated domain. Then you'll be able to log in without ADFS.
We configured a single account for SMTP with just an Exchange Plan 1 license, and then set up internal SMTP relays using that account to transmit to O365. We then limit connections on that account to only known locations. Then we add SendAs permissions for that account to all the DLs/mailboxes that we need to send email from.

Setting up SMTP mail server. Done with installing SMTP. Now what?

I want to host my own mailserver using my own domain. So far I can see that SMTP needs to be installed and the DNS record has to be modified to point to my mailserver. So far so good. But what about mailaccounts? How do I create mail#mydomain.com with username and password so I can start receiving emails in outlook?
What more does it take to be able to receive mails in outlook now that im done with installing SMTP on my server?
Installing just the smtp service isn't going to get you what you need. In order for users to get their mail you'd need a pop server, or an IMAP server or and exchange server.
What you need is a seperate mail hosting package. Something like Imail from Ipswitch. Or exchange from Microsoft.
SMTP is simply a mail transfer mechanism, it will receive emails for remote SMTP servers and then try an deliver them. It does not handle mailboxes or email accounts, for this you will need a POP3, IMAP or Exchange server.

Need help setup windows server 2008 SMTP server

I am trying to setup windows server 2008 smtp server to relay emails to gmail smtp. Everything appears to be setup but it is not sending emails. Could you please help me figure out whats wrong.
Below is the setup:
Windows server 2008 with SMTP server
feature installed. Need SMTP server
to forward all messages to gmail smtp
server to send.
I have google apps setup for my
domain, also I can send emails
throught my test app using
gmail smtp.
SMTP Server Configuration: By default has default smtp server virtual directory.
In Properties of that virtual smtp server changed following.
Fully qualified domain name = mydomain.com
smart host = smtp.gmail.com
TCP Port = 587
Out Bound Security = Basic Authentication(my username password for google apps email account)
In domains list under virtual smtp server. I have one default domain that's server dns. I added another one for my domain name.
With above setup i am trying to redirect all email to gmail smtp.
I tested connection to smtp.gmail.com from server on port 587 through telnet and it works.
I am trying to use above server from my web application also by just dropping emails in pickup directory. It get's picked up and also accepts request form web application but never sends an email.
I can see that it adds those emails in queue folder but it stays there forever.
When i try to send emails from web app to above server it rejects if To address is other than my domain.(Am i missing something in list of domains)
Thanks for all answers, finally found solution there is a property for maximum sessions which value was 0 by default. Changed it to 100 and it send all pending emails immediately.
